SELINSGROVE — Susquehanna University welcomed 537 new students with a message focused on preparing them to think critically in an AI-driven world. University President Jonathan Green says students must learn to separate reliable information from misinformation and use technology with sound judgment.
The incoming group includes the Class of 2030 and transfer students from 19 states and 17 countries. Susquehanna says the students average a 3.7 GPA, with 60 joining the Honors Program. Twenty-eight percent are the first in their families to attend a four-year college. Thirty-eight percent will participate in NCAA athletics.
